LASER HAIR REMOVAL

Laser Hair Removal removes undesired hair on various areas of the body by transmitting energy to hair follicles that is absorbed as heat, Damaging the follicle and preventing future growth. The laser targets hair follicles in the anagen stage, and since not all follicles are in the same stage of growth multiple treatments are necessary. Maintenance treatments can help with any hair regrowth due to hormonal changes. Hair regrowth tends to be Less, thinner, and finer.

considerations for Laser Hair Removal

It is important to Abstain from waxing or tweezing for a few weeks prior to treatment since the laser transmits energy to active follicles. Avoid tanning and tanning creams for a few weeks before treatment because the pigment absorbs heat Which makes the treatment less effective to the targeted hair follicles. Depending on the Individual, it is ideal to shave one to three days Prior to treatment or when there is stubble, and when the hair can be Visualized. 

RECOVERY

While healing varies according to the individual, There may be mild redness and swelling to the treated area. This may affect the Area from two hours or two to three days. Discomfort to the area will be similar to a sunburn. Ice Packs or gel packs may be applied to the area following treatment to relieve discomfort or Swelling. It is important to avoid sun exposure while the area is red and picking, scratching, or applying hair removal products to the treated area. Do not scrub the treated area for the first three days, gently Exfoliate the treated area on the forth day. Shedding of the treated hair follicles will occur approximated five to ten days after treatment.
